MAIN PURPOSE OF POSITION

To identify, initiate, investigate, research, plan and record relevant material from stories that are complex in nature and to produce news reports in Setswana and English or Afrikaans that are fair, accurate and compelling to target audiences

KEY ACCOUNTABILITIES
  • Initiate and cover stories as assigned or commissioned in at least two languages.
  • Provide quality scripts and clear voice-overs, including on-air broadcasts.
  • Investigate and break stories and follow them through to final product before broadcast.
  • Maintain special focus areas (such as crime etc).
  • Give informative and well-researched input to live Radio Current Affairs and TV News programmes and debates, package stories for News and Current Affairs programmes and do live crossings into News Bulletins.
  • Check facts, accuracy and quality of stories.
  • Set up interviews and lead discussions for broadcast, including crossovers.
  • Meet story deadlines.
  • Keep abreast of news events / developments.
  • Obtain broadcast quality audio-visuals using relevant recording equipment.
  • Adhere to South Africa’s Constitution, all broadcasting and other legislation, ICASA’s licence conditions and regulations, the BCCSA and Press Council codes of conduct, including rulings, the SABC Editorial Policies, News and Current Affairs style-guide and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) etc.
REQUIREMENTS
  • National Diploma / Degree in Journalism or Media Studies or equivalent qualification (NQF 6 / 7)
  • 5 years’ experience in general News and Current Affairs reporting
  • Understand legislation and regulations impacting broadcasting
  • Sound understanding of current trends in the social, economic and political environment
  • Ability to interact and manage different role-players / stakeholders at various levels
  • Understanding and professional use of multi-media platforms
  • Excellent command of both written and spoken (Afrikaans & English) language of Radio and TV News and Current Affairs to optimise the impact of editorial content
  • Advanced knowledge and understanding of News and Current Affairs production processes and systems
  • Journalistic and editorial acumen
  • Good, “sound” knowledge of and interest in Radio and TV broadcast developments, trends and technologies, including the media industry
